How to fill out a letter to a:

01
Start with a proper salutation: Begin the letter with a formal salutation, addressing the recipient by their appropriate title and name. For example, "Dear Mr. Johnson," or "Dear Dr. Smith,".
02
Introduce yourself: In the opening paragraph, briefly introduce yourself and the purpose of the letter. Provide context and background information if necessary.
03
Clearly state the reason for writing: In the body of the letter, clearly state the main purpose or topic you wish to address. Be concise and specific, ensuring your message is clear and easily understood.
04
Provide necessary details: If your letter requires any specific information, include it in a well-organized manner. Use bullet points or numbered lists if necessary to make it easier for the recipient to read and respond.
05
Use a professional tone: Maintain a professional and respectful tone throughout the letter. Avoid using overly casual language or slang, and always proofread for grammar and spelling errors.
06
Request or conclude the letter: Towards the end of the letter, clearly state any requests or actions you would like the recipient to take. If appropriate, express appreciation for their time and consideration.
07
Close the letter: Conclude the letter with a formal closing, such as "Sincerely," or "Best regards," followed by your name and contact information (if required).
